- Polishing your stainless steel sink is a breeze. Start by sprinkling a tablespoon of flour evenly over the dry sink surface.
- Use a cloth to rub the sink and the flour together thoroughly.
- Rinse the sink and dry it with a clean cloth.
Adding the Final Shine:
- Achieving a gleaming finish on your sink is simpler than you might think. Apply a small amount of olive oil or baby oil to a cloth.
- Use the oiled cloth to buff and shine the surfaces of your sink until they sparkle.
